我是怎么找到这套硬核资料的?
兄弟们,这套《这个面试有点硬》的资料包,我实话实说,它根本不是那种能在百度前三页随便搜到的玩意儿。如果你去那些正规的学习网站,找一堆培训班的广告,那肯定能找到一堆自称是这套东西的“魔改版”,但要嘛是阉割的,要嘛就是收你几千块钱的智商税。我刚开始就被坑惨了。
那会儿我刚准备跳槽,信心满满觉得刷完了一千多道题,应该可以横着走了。结果去一家号称“扁平化管理,技术驱动”的公司面了一轮,面试官直接把我问懵了。他不是问你算法怎么写,他是问你为什么这么写,问你底层的逻辑,问你那些平时根本用不到的犄角旮旯的知识点。出来后我就知道,我的准备方向完全错了。我得找真正的硬货,找那种能把人问哭的真题。
我花了整整两周时间,像个贼一样在网上挖。我放弃了所有国内的门户网站和那些看起来光鲜亮丽的下载站。那些地方全是二手贩子。我把目标锁定在了一些快要没人用的老论坛和几个专门分享代码的国外网站。你知道吗,这套资料的精髓,它从来不是一个单独的压缩包。它是一个社区长期打磨,大家一点点把那些大厂面试官问的变态问题记录下来的集合。它散落在各种地方,像拼图一样。
- 我先是在一个几乎废弃的IT论坛深处,挖到了最初的PDF版本,那个版本很粗糙,只有几十页,但是方向对了,它指出了很多基础架构的深坑。
- 然后我顺着PDF里的几个关键词,摸到了一个在海外代码托管平台上的代码库。这个代码库就是核心,它不是教你怎么写业务代码,它是教你那些“为什么”和“性能极限”的。
- 但最难搞的,是那些最新的,有大牛深度解答的内部文档。这玩意儿,是绝对不会公开下载的。它只在一些小圈子里,通过口口相传的方式流传。
为了拿到最新的解答,我硬着头皮加了十几个所谓的“技术交流群”。一开始进去都是废话,广告满天飞,每天几千条无关消息。我只能潜水,每天观察谁是真正分享干货的人,谁是装腔作势的。我持续输出了大概两周自己整理的笔记和实践记录,才有一个群里的老哥看我比较认真,私聊了我。他扔给我一个老旧的云盘地址,告诉我,你要找的,都在里面了。我立刻下载,备份,然后赶紧退群,生怕资料泄露或者地址失效。
我为什么要这么折腾?
说到这个,就得说说我上家公司的老板。就是那个把我问懵了的公司。我后来通过朋友了解到,他们用这套题不是为了筛选人才,而是为了打击应聘者信心,然后压价。他们知道这套题市面上很难找到完整的,所以只要你答不上来,他们就有理由说你技术不行,然后把你的薪资从期望的30K直接砍到15K。他们玩的就是这种心理战,而且玩得特别溜。
我当时真的被气到了,感觉自己的人格被侮辱了。我虽然没进去,但我发誓,我一定要把这套东西彻底吃透,然后把它公开分享出来,让那些玩弄手段的黑心老板没有牌可打。这也是我后来转型做博主,专门分享实践记录的原因。
我把资料下下来之后,不是像以前那样直接刷题,而是完全换了一种方法去实践:
- 我把每个问题都当成一个微型项目来研究。不是背答案,是自己去把底层源码翻出来看,用自己的机器跑一遍,看看瓶颈到底在哪。
- 遇到不理解的,我直接找开源社区的大牛去问。哪怕他们骂我基础不行,我也得搞懂,脸皮早就练厚了。
- 我持续输出了大概三个月,把这套资料里提到的所有技术点,都用自己的语言重新整理了一遍,并附上了实践代码。
如果你问我这套资料在哪下载?我不会给你一个链接,因为链接天天变,要么被举报,要么就是假的。真正能拿到最新资料的地方,永远是那些“不图名不图利,只是为了交流”的内部社群或者代码分享区。它们没有广告,没有华丽的界面,甚至界面有点丑。但越是这种地方,越藏着真东西。
我最近正在把这套资料里最硬核的部分,做成一系列的实战教程,把那些理论部分,全部用实际跑得通的代码来实现。这个过程比找资料难多了,因为很多东西,光看文字根本领会不到精髓。我希望把那些曾经让我吃瘪的问题,彻底变成我自己的东西,然后毫无保留地分享出来。兄弟们要是感兴趣,可以多关注我后面的记录,我正在一步步把这套资料撕碎,嚼烂,喂给大家。